You're reading: Volker: Kyiv and the Alliance not ready for Ukraine’s NATO membership yet

The United States supports Ukraine’s future membership of NATO; however, Kyiv and the Alliance are not ready for this yet, U.S. Special Representative for Ukraine Kurt Volker has said.

“We support Ukraine’s future membership of the Alliance and keep our doors open. And we did so at a recent meeting of foreign ministers of NATO-member states, Ukraine and Georgia,” he said in an interview with the Kyiv-based newspaper Den.

“Ukraine is not ready for membership yet. And NATO too is not ready to reach a consensus on allowing Ukraine to join it,” Volker said.

He also said the United States would like to see progress towards Ukraine’s membership of the Alliance and encourage bilateral agreements.
